The White Pugree. My Story by Yezad Sam Kapadia. Published in 2021 by Spenta Multi Media, L. P. Todi Mills, Lower Parel, 400013; website: www.spentamultimedia.com; email: eg@spentamultimedia.com. Pp: 104. Price: Rs 350. Pugree means turban, and the privilege of wearing a white pugree in the Parsi community is accorded only to those who have undergone the initiation ceremony for priests or mobeds.
